1,194,050. Stabilized polyisocyanate compositions. IMPERIAL CHEMICAL INDUSTRIES Ltd. 28 Oct., 1968 [12 Dec., 1967], No. 56498/67. Heading C2C. Polyisocyanate compositions comprising a diphenylmethane diisocyanate in which from 1% to 50% of the isocyanate groups have been reacted with a non-sterically hindered aromatic carbodiimide other than a carbodiimide derived from diphenylmethane diisocyanate are obtained by mixing the diisocyanate and the carbodiimide and allowing the compounds to react. The reaction is suitably effected at a temperature of 40-150� C., optionally in the presence of a solvent. The sterically hindered aromatic carbodiimides employed are those in which the aromatic rings are free from substituents in the ortho positions adjacent to the carbodiimide group. A suitable class of carbodiimides are those of the formula wherein R<SP>1</SP>-R<SP>6</SP> are hydrogen, hydrocarbon, hydrocarbyloxy, halogen, nitro, carboxyester, isocyanate or substituted hydrocarbon groups; other diimides are, however, specified. The resulting compositions probably contain uretonimines formed by addition of an isocyanate group to one of the double bonds of the carbodiimide. Specific examples describe the reaction of 4:4<SP>1</SP>-diisocyanatodiphenyl methane (containing a small proportion of the 2:4<SP>1</SP>-isomer) with (i) di-p-tolyl carbodiimide, (ii) diphenyl carbodiimide, and (iii) di-p-chlorophenyl carbodiimide. |
